English: Additional File 3 Video 3. A fluoroscopy of the involved shoulder; the first four abduction movements demonstrate the aberrant pattern specifically the early lateral rotation of the scapula and multiple subluxation tendencies of the glenohumeral joint. The following four abduction repetitions demonstrate a much smoother rhythm while the patient was co-contracting the shoulder complex. |
